ABSTRACT

In order to explore the performance characteristics and reference of the Russian Piano School, the author briefly introduces the Russian Piano School and analyzes the performance and teaching characteristics. It also summarizes the enlightenment of the development of Chinese piano music. Russian piano school is one of the major piano schools in the 20th century. The Russian piano started late but started at a high level, it absorbed the advanced performance and theoretical technology of Western European countries at that time, and has a high level in performance skills, teaching methods and the development of national music, with their educational assistance, they have played an important role in the development of Chinese piano music.
